Q: Is 424,542 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 424,542 is not a prime number.

Why is 424,542 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 424542 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 173 346 409 519 818 1,038 1,227 2,454 70,757 141,514 212,271 and 424,542, with no remainder.

Since 424,542 cannot be divided by just 1 and 424,542, it is not a prime number.
